How to use Indiana award history to win work

Most contractors start at the wrong end. They find an open solicitation, spend two weeks on a proposal, and lose to an incumbent who has held the work for nine years. Award history runs the other way round: you find the buyer first, learn what they purchase and what they pay, and show up already knowing the job.

Three things on this page do real work for you. The agency list tells you who has the budget in Indiana; those offices post again, and their recompetes are the most winnable contracts in government because the requirement is already written. The contractor list tells you who currently holds it — which is your competition if you bid prime, and your customer if you subcontract. The median award tells you whether this market is your size at all, before you spend a day on a bid you cannot bond or staff.

A contract's period of performance is your calendar. Work with an end date twelve to eighteen months out is work that will be recompeted, and the agency starts market research long before the solicitation appears. That window — after the incumbent's option years are visibly running out, before anything is posted — is when a capability statement and a phone call to the contracting office are worth more than any proposal you could write later.

None of it matters if you are not registered and eligible. A federal award requires an active SAM.gov registration with a UEI, and the set-aside on a solicitation decides whether your bid is even read. Both are free to sort out, and both are the most common reason a ready contractor is disqualified on a technicality.

Where these numbers come from

  • Source. Federal prime contract awards published by USAspending.gov, the government's official spending record. Public record, free, no data vendor in between. Each award links back to its page there so you can verify any figure yourself.
  • Scope. Contract awards whose place of performance is Indiana — where the work happens, not where the winner is headquartered. Grants, loans, and direct payments are excluded; they are not work a contractor competes for.
  • What is not here. This is a portion of federal contracting in Indiana, not all of it, and it does not include Indiana state or municipal purchasing. Treat these figures as a floor: the real market is larger than what is on this page.
  • Missing values. Where USAspending records no amount, agency, or recipient, we leave it out instead of filling it in. An award with no reported amount is still counted as an award but does not enter any total or average, which is why a row's award count can outrun its dollars.

How big is a typical government contract in Indiana?
The median award on file is $2,664, while the average is $286,538. The gap between the two is the point: a small number of very large contracts pull the average up, so the median is the better guide to the work a small business actually competes for.

Do I have to be based in Indiana to bid on these contracts?
No. Federal contracts are open to any registered business in the United States, and the state shown here is the place of performance — where the work happens, not where the winner is headquartered. Being local helps on price and on site-visit logistics, and some state and local solicitations do apply residency or local preferences, but the federal ones on this page do not.
